When a couple decides to end their marriage and that divorce is the only option, there are new issues that arise. For example, one spouse may need support to pay their bills, buy groceries, look for a job, etc. While their lifestyle would not be identical to what they had before, one person could be providing funds to support the other until it is determined that it is no longer necessary. The disputes over spousal support can be complex:
- How much should a spouse earn?
- Is income deferred or is there hidden income?
- What constitutes income?
- What about non-recurring income such as bonuses or stock options?
- How much is reasonable need for support, and to what extent is income to be shared in the future?
- For how long should one support the other?
- Is there an alternative such as an unequal property division?
- Are the state guidelines really just guidelines, and can you get around them?
